Transaction 859501414f4a32bfd6dfd5552b4d0377308633554bc73ba9e1cd497e651a4bb2
1 Input
1 Output
-
859501414f4a32bfd6dfd5552b4d0377308633554bc73ba9e1cd497e651a4bb2:0
- value
- 19425162
- script pubkey
- OP_0 OP_PUSHBYTES_20 23840596fb7fdcb5503f2406f2b78f46027bc752
- address
- bc1qywzqt9hm0lwt25plysr09du0gcp8h36jyfslee